Track was damp from overnight rain, and there was a nice stream running across Gerrards for the 1st session. By the 3rd session the track had all but dried except for that patch so I picked up the pace. Start of the 4th session I went into Gerrards a little hot getting past someone on the brakes. Drifted wide and straight through the last bit of wet track, lost the backend and the momentum threw me off the inside of the bike. Cue me barrel rolling across the track and the bike sliding on its side into the grass. This was at about 110 :smt100

Bikes actually came out better than me annoyingly! Exhaust is bent but should be able to do something with it, needs a right foot assembly and then she'll be good to go at Cadwell in 2 weeks \\:D/

I've twisted my right ankle and busted up my left hand a bit. Don't think anythings broken, just badly swollen. So i've been pretty lucky 2bh :)
